So T.M Revolution has dubbed his next single 'the crotch song' because...
...the song was used as a CM song for Delicare M’s, a cream used to stop itching around male genital area.
It can be remembered that he also nicknamed his previous single ‘Tsuki Yabureru – Time To SMASH!’ as the ‘Boob song’.
The PV features the exact same scene as on the commercial, but with the lyrics changed from “I want to scratch, but I can’t”.


Of course the MV for such a song is...

...a very tragic love story to suit the mood of the song.
